🙂Monthly costs for one person with rent: $1,247 in Tbilisi versus $1,429 in Sacheon.
🙂Estimated couple costs with rent: $2,025 in Tbilisi versus $2,234 in Sacheon.
🙂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$2,803 in Tbilisi versus $3,039 in Sacheon.
🌍Living in Tbilisi costs roughly 13% less than in Sacheon,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.
📊The two cities straddle the global median: Tbilisi is 9% below, Sacheon is 4% above.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$682 in Tbilisi and $450 in Sacheon.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Sacheon pays 131%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$39.00 in Tbilisi vs $35.00 in Sacheon. Groceries flip the comparison at $232 vs $430, with Tbilisi cheaper for home cooking.
